The Grantsburg Pirates will look to take advantage of their home court for the first time this season as they take on the Bayfield Trollers at 4:00 p.m. on Friday. Keep an eye on the score for this one: both posted some lofty point totals in their previous games.
Bayfield is hoping to do what Northwood couldn't on Friday: put an end to Grantsburg's winning streak, which now stands at four games. Grantsburg blew past Northwood, posting an 82-42 victory. The Pirates' offense stepped up their game for this one, as that was the most points they've scored all season.
Meanwhile, there's no place like home for Bayfield, who bounced back after a loss on the road last Monday. They enjoyed a cozy 76-61 win over South Shore on Thursday. Given the Trollers' advantage in MaxPreps' Wisconsin basketball rankings (they are ranked 175th, while the Cardinals are ranked 379th), the result wasn't entirely unexpected.
Grantsburg better keep an eye on Quintin Bresette. He was instrumental in Bayfield's win, dropping a double-double on 32 points and 11 assists. The team also got some help courtesy of Maxwell Gordon, who posted 15 points along with seven steals and five assists.
Bayfield's victory bumped their record up to 4-2. As for Grantsburg, their win bumped their record up to 4-0.
